University Of Rhode Island vs George Washington University

Compare the rivalry schools - University of Rhode Island and George Washington University.

University of Rhode Island (URI) is a Public, 4-years school located in Kingston, RI and George Washington University (GWU) is a Private, 4-years school located in Washington, DC. Following list and table compares two rivalry schools in various academic factors.
  • George Washington University has higher submitted SAT score (1,410) than University of Rhode Island (1,170).
  • George Washington University (48.98% acceptance rate) is tighter than University of Rhode Island (76.39% acceptance rate) to get in.
  • George Washington University (25,939 students) is larger than University of Rhode Island (17,473 students).
  • George Washington University has more expensive tuition & fees of $64,990 than University of Rhode Island($35,804).
  • George Washington University has more full-time faculties of 1,255 faculties than University of Rhode Island(772 facluties).
